android studio 编译C文件出错

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了android studio 编译C文件出错相关的知识,希望对你有一定的参考价值。

1、还要在gradle.properties里面加上这么一句话:
android.useDeprecatedNdk=true
2、打开app Module的build.gradle文件,在defaultConfig节点里添加以下代码
注意这里的moduleName,是我们在之前自己编写的类里面加载的so库名 ndk {
            moduleName "JniTest"
            ldLibs "log", "z", "m"
            abiFilters "armeabi", "armeabi-v7a", "x86"
        }

检查以上这两步就可以解决问题了!

本文出自 “苦逼的研发猿” 博客,请务必保留此出处http://adu668.blog.51cto.com/3900875/1963303

以上是关于android studio 编译C文件出错的主要内容,如果未能解决你的问题,请参考以下文章

Android Studio 编译出错,求助,万分

Android studio 加载Java和资源文件出错

我的Android进阶之旅解决Android Studio 编译NDK项目出错:clang++: error: no such file or directory

我的Android进阶之旅解决Android Studio 编译NDK项目出错:clang++: error: no such file or directory

Android Studio 编译时出错 - :app:preDexDebug

Android studio - 无法完成 gradle 执行 - 打开 zip 文件时出错